Charger Types and Speeds Explained
Level 1 (120V)
- Uses a standard household outlet.
- Adds roughly 2-5 miles of range per hour.
- Best for low-mileage drivers or as a backup option.
Level 2 (240V)
- Requires a dedicated 240V circuit and charger.
- Typical output ranges from 3.3 kW to 11 kW or more, adding roughly 10-60 miles of range per hour depending on vehicle acceptance rate.
- Ideal for most Tigard homeowners and businesses for daily charging needs.
Commercial and high-power options
- Networked Level 2 chargers with session management for workplaces and retail.
- DC Fast Charging is available for commercial sites needing rapid top-ups, but requires significant electrical infrastructure and planning.
Electrical Capacity and Panel Upgrades
- Load calculation: A qualified electrician will evaluate existing loads (HVAC, water heater, appliances) and perform a load calculation to determine spare capacity.
- Typical residential needs: Many Tigard homes can support a single Level 2 charger with a 40A or 50A dedicated circuit. If the main panel is full or lacks capacity, options include:
- Circuit reconfiguration and adding a dedicated breaker.
- Main panel upgrade to increase service size (e.g., 100A to 200A).
- Service lateral or meter upgrades if utility-side limits are reached.
- Smart load management: For homes or small properties with limited service capacity, load-sharing systems or smart chargers can stagger charging and prevent overload without a costly panel upgrade.
Site Assessment: What to Expect
A site assessment in Tigard typically includes:
- Walkthrough of parking area to choose optimal charger location (garage wall, exterior wall, or pedestal).
- Measurement of distance from panel to charger to size conduit and wiring.
- Inspection of the electrical panel, breakers, and grounding.
- Review of mounting options to protect the unit from rain and runoff.
- Discussion of user needs: charging speed, number of chargers, and whether networked features are desired.
A thorough assessment identifies permit requirements, potential obstacles, and a clear plan for a safe, code-compliant installation.
Permits and Inspection Process in Tigard
- Permitting: Tigard and Washington County require electrical permits for new EV charger circuits and many installations. The installer typically pulls the permit and submits required documentation.
- Inspections: After installation, the electrical inspector verifies wiring, grounding, breaker sizing, and outdoor weatherproofing. Some municipalities may also require site-specific documentation for commercial installations.
- Typical timeline: Permit approval and scheduling can vary. Many residential installs complete permitting and inspection within a few business weeks when documentation is complete. Local installers familiar with Tigard processes reduce delays.

Commercial Charging Considerations
- Load and demand management: Businesses should assess peak loads and consider demand-management to avoid high demand charges.
- Networked features: For employee or customer charging, networked chargers offer authentication, billing, and usage reporting.
- Site layout and ADA compliance: Public and workplace installations should follow accessibility guidelines and provide safe, well-lit locations.
- Permit and utility coordination: Larger installs frequently require utility service upgrades and interconnection agreements. Local expertise ensures alignment with Tigard zoning and utility requirements.
Maintenance, Warranty, and Reliability
- Routine checks: Inspect connectors, mounting hardware, and weather seals annually. Keep charging ports clean and clear of debris.
- Firmware and software: Networked chargers may receive firmware updates; maintain access to manufacturer updates to ensure security and feature support.
- Warranty options: Most EV chargers come with manufacturer warranties covering defects. Many installers also offer workmanship warranties on electrical work. Confirm warranty terms and any recommended service intervals during installation.
- Common fixes: Tripped breakers typically indicate an overload or wiring issue. Connector faults often stem from worn seals or damage from exposure. Timely repairs prevent larger electrical issues.
